    Frequently asked questions

    Can you get a good gaming laptop under €800 in Portugal?

    Yes, although most options in this price range use integrated or entry-level graphics. They are best suited to esports games, indie titles and modern games at reduced settings and resolutions.

    How much RAM and storage should a gaming laptop under €800 have?

    Aim for at least 16GB of RAM and a 512GB SSD. This combination supports gaming, multitasking and faster loading without relying heavily on slower external storage.

    Are integrated graphics enough for gaming on a laptop under €800?

    Modern integrated graphics can handle games such as Fortnite, Valorant and Rocket League at sensible settings. They are less suitable for demanding AAA games, which may require lower detail or resolution.

    What laptop ports matter for gaming in Portugal?

    Look for USB-A, USB-C, HDMI and a headphone jack for accessories and external displays. Wi-Fi 6 or newer is also useful when playing online, especially where a wired Ethernet port is unavailable.
